I forgot to say in the video though, that I did a Distress Oxide ink background with Salty Ocean, Faded Jeans, Wilted Violet and Black Soot on the mail card-base.  Water Splatters and Frost Shimmer Spray splatters on it too!  I love it so much! lol

I used several dies and I cover that in the video and links below because yes, you do need these!  I use these dies over and over… for timeless creations. hehe

LOOK!!!  It folds flat to fit in an A-2 envelope!  So awesome and you don’t really need any embellishing because it’s so stunning on it’s own!

I added sparkle to the roof, trees and flakes but it’s still hard to see.  I used a Spectrum Noir Clear Glitter brush pen.

This turned out so fun!  I used the poppystamps Grand Hour Glass die for this shaker card.  The sentiment is from the poppystamps Hope and Thanks stamp set.  (there is a small hour glass too!)  Oh and I die cut the Banner Sash die right over the top, after I die cut the hour glass.

For this Happy 29th birthday shaker I used the Memory Box Grand Voyage Balloon.  I think I’ll stamp AGAIN real big on the inside. hehe

pam-sparks-grand-voyage

 

Here’s a short video showing the shaking sequins in the balloon…

I colored the card with Distress inks and the ink blending tools. Mowed Lawn, Festive Berries and Salty Ocean.  The sky is Tumbled Glass.

I used the MISTI to stamp the sentiments on both cards.  I used a fine line pen to trace the embossed line in the balloon basket so it’d show up more.  Easy to stay in the line…well, go over it more than once! lol

I LOVE all the heart dies in this release!  I used the Loving Hearts Arch and the Heart Waterfall for the heart between the two Love words. The LOVE words are from the NEW Open Studio Line, the die set called All About Love.

 

PamSparksLoveLove3:630

 

I kept the leftover stenciled piece from die cutting the rectange on the card in this post, HERE, and trimmed off a sliver to glue on to the left side of my top fold A2 card base.

 

PamSparksLOVELOVEClose

 

I die cut the Loving Hearts Arch twice, once in white and once in red.  I glued the white arch to the kraft card base and then glued in the red hearts with Tombow Mono Multi glue.

A sliver of red cardstock over where the arch and dot strip meet.  Easy to trim a strip on your paper trimmer and glue it on with a thin line of the same glue.

Then some red/white twine tied in a knot across the top fold! All my favorite colors and things!
